A RESOLUTION
Urging the Congress of the United States to condemn the actions
of the military of the Russian Federation in Ukraine and
express support for the Ukrainian people fleeing violence
inflicted by the Russian military.
WHEREAS, The Russian invasion of Ukraine began on February
24, 2022; and
WHEREAS, Russian military action against the people of
Ukraine has included indiscriminate attacks against civilian
neighborhoods and infrastructure; and
WHEREAS, The Russian military conducted an airstrike on a
theater in the city of Mariupol, Ukraine, in which hundreds of
civilians were known to be sheltering, killing hundreds of the
people inside; and
WHEREAS, The Russian military recklessly attacked
infrastructure connected to the Chernobyl Nuclear Power Plant,
an action which threatened to cause a severe nuclear incident
and fallout; and
WHEREAS, The Russian military withdrawal from the city of

Bucha, Ukraine, revealed evidence of the torture and execution
of civilians, including women and children; and
WHEREAS, It has been reported that the Russian military has
used chemical weapons against civilian and military targets in
the city of Mariupol; and
WHEREAS, As of April 2, 2022, the United Nations High
Commissioner for Human Rights has recorded the killings of 1,417
civilians, including 121 children, and the injuring of an
additional 2,038 civilians; and
WHEREAS, As of April 12, 2022, the violence committed against
civilians by the Russian military has caused more than 7 million
Ukrainians to flee their homes and nearly 5 million to flee the
country; and
WHEREAS, The refugees include nearly two-thirds of Ukrainian
children, with a total of nearly 5 million children having been
forced to flee their homes; therefore be it
R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the
Commonwealth of Pennsylvania urge the Congress of the United
States to condemn the actions of the military of the Russian
Federation in Ukraine and express support for the Ukrainian
people fleeing violence inflicted by the Russian military; and
be it further
R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the
Commonwealth of Pennsylvania urge the Congress of the United
States to call for the investigation and prosecution of war
crimes by the Russian Federation committed against the people of
Ukraine; and be it further
RESOLVED, That a copy of this resolution be transmitted to
the following:
(1) The President of the United States.
